LORD BERESFORD'S FUND.
We have received from Dr. E. G. Levingo a cheque for £5 in aid of tho Naval Fund which Lord Beresfortk is advocating. Dr. Lcvinge writes:— ' I hope some portion of the fund will, if possible, bo earmarked for tho helmsman Rowells, who, though ivound. Ed and faint, in the late destroyer action, held on and obeyed so successfully the order to ram tho German snip. It seems to mo he deserves recognition as much as tho Middv Cornwall. '
